two.1.4) Short description

For the avoidance of doubt this is not a Call for Competition, this is to facilitate market engagement and soft market testing.

The council is seeking responses from the independent marketplace about their ability to provide Support for Unaccompanied Asylum Seeker Children.

1. Needs Overview:

The provision of a Community Independence & Integration Support Service for Unaccompanied Asylum Seeker Children (UASC) comprising of the following key elements:

• Specialist UASC Hub - it will be multi-faceted and a central point from which young people are supported to engage in community activities and social action utilising local community assets and initiatives.

• UASC Community Education & Training Service – providing a support function to operational staff, helping to improve outcomes for UASC through providing them with an holistic educational and training experience that addresses their unique needs within the educational environment.

2. Location:

The Service shall work with Staffordshire‘s UASC in foster care, residential placements, supported accommodation and living independently. The Service Hub will have a base in Newcastle-under-Lyme and will also offer support for UASC both on a countrywide basis in community settings and beyond via their digital/outreach offer. A number of UASC leaving care with SCC have moved out of County and live in areas as far reaching as London and will need to receive IAG support digitally.

3. Staffing requirements:

The Provider will be responsible for designing the staffing structure and arrangements in detail to allow for flexible and non-prescriptive delivery and to meet the required demand. The Provider will be required to develop a tailored package of support with the UASC group to enable creative solutions to meet their needs and improve outcomes.

The skills expected from staff and volunteers will include, but not limited to, the following:

• Be experienced and sufficiently skilled in working with vulnerable UASC

• Being able to respond promptly and confidently to safeguarding concerns

• Providing support and challenge to UASC group

• Assertiveness and persistence

• Building trust and respect

• Empowering and enabling UASC group

• Solution focused practice

• TUPE may apply

4. Indicative Budget:

The maximum indicative contractual amount is £630,000.00 (tbc) for a period of 4 years.
